Choose the Right Magic Routines to Break the Ice

Start with simple close-up tricks that are visually striking and easy to perform. I once incorporated a card trick where I guessed a selected card, which immediately sparked curiosity and conversations. These routines serve as social magnets, drawing attendees together through shared intrigue and wonder.

Use Magic as a Conversation Catalyst

Position yourself as the facilitator rather than just the entertainer. When performing, involve the audience—ask questions and encourage participation. This approach transforms the magic act into a shared experience, fostering trust and breaking down barriers faster than traditional icebreakers.

Integrate Magic into Networking Sessions Effectively

Embed brief magic moments during breaks or mingling periods to keep energy levels high. For example, I once coordinated a mini magic show between workshop sessions, which increased engagement by 30%. Use routines that require short setups so they don’t disrupt the flow and keep attendees energized.

Design Your Routine with a Clear Purpose

Every magic act should tie back to your goal: building trust. Focus on routines that demonstrate skill and create an emotional connection. For instance, a routine that seemingly predicts audience members’ choices can mirror predictive trust, reinforcing your reliability—learn more about how an event magician boosts attendee trust.

Create Memorable Moments That Last Beyond the Event

Use magic to introduce unique branding or messaging. I once performed a routine where a logo appeared in a deck of cards, which became a visual memory for attendees. These moments make your event stand out, fostering positive associations and encouraging further engagement afterward.

Practice and Personalize Your Magic

The effectiveness of magic hinges on smooth execution. Rehearse routines thoroughly and tailor them to your audience. Personal touches, like mentioning attendees’ names during a trick, significantly enhance trust and rapport. Avoid generic routines — customization makes the experience authentic.

Many believe that performing simple tricks is enough to impress audiences, but in reality, most people underestimate the importance of psychological nuance in magic. For example, revealing that a magician’s success hinges solely on sleight-of-hand neglects the deeper components like audience psychology and misdirection, which are vital for creating genuine wonder. This misconception can lead you to overlook advanced routines that harness subconscious cues, significantly increasing trust and engagement. Avoid falling into the trap of thinking all magic routines are interchangeable—each needs to be tailored to your audience’s expectations for maximum impact. For instance, routines designed for corporate settings often require a different psychological approach than those used at private parties, emphasizing the importance of understanding your audience’s mindset. Experts like Dr. Richard Wiseman have shown that understanding cognitive biases can dramatically improve a magician’s effectiveness, especially when engaging skeptical audiences. So, next time you plan to incorporate magic into your event, remember: synergizing psychological insights with technical skill transforms an average trick into a memorable trust-building experience.

Many performers also underestimate the power of personalization. Incorporating audience members’ names or company details into routines hooks their attention and fosters a sense of connection, which is crucial in corporate settings. Neglecting this nuance results in routines that feel generic and fail to resonate on a deeper level. Moreover, the misconception that high-tech illusions are always more impressive than simple close-up magic misses the point; sometimes, simplicity and emotional engagement create stronger bonds. This is why seasoned professionals focus on routines that evoke emotional responses, leveraging storytelling elements within magic to deepen trust.

Regular maintenance of your props, such as cleaning mirrors, inspecting mechanical components, and updating firmware, ensures your equipment performs seamlessly during live events. Predicting where this trend is heading, I believe we’ll see an increased integration of augmented reality (AR) and virtual elements in magic routines—making performances more interactive and personalized. To keep your magic consistent, develop a routine maintenance schedule and always keep backup equipment ready. How do I maintain the reliability of my magic over time? One proven method is to perform weekly tests of all electronic and mechanical props, documenting any wear or necessary adjustments. This proactive approach prevents unexpected failures at critical moments. For software, ensure you regularly update firmware and keep detailed configurations so that routines can be quickly restored if issues arise.
